Findspot record TR 36 NW 33 - Hoard of 27 bronze celts (found 1724)
Summary
Twenty-seven bronze celts were found together in 1724 when a sea-gate was dug through the cliff at Garlinge, near Margate. (1) The sea-gate could not be identified. There has been considerable cliff erosion in the area since 1724.
